New at cycling and confused about what I should get.
#1
Hello everyone. I'm very much new at biking. And confused about what type of bike I should get. I'm only a 5feet woman.

This is my first time learning to ride a bicycle, I tried to learn on a mountain bike but found the pedals extremely hard to pedal, no matter how much I put my strength to push. I'm not sure what I am doing wrong.

So, my question are :

1. What type of bike I should get?

2. What frame size/ bike size will be good for a 5ft woman?

3. How can I pedal easily?

Hello.

1) I suggest getting one with a low-entry frame or a lady geometry bike (see the image below). It will be easier for you to hop on and hop off the bike when necessary during the learning process.
2) Manufacturers typically provide their frame size charts with height and corresponding frame size. Yours would be in between 13" to 15"
3) You should have more than a single gear. Bicycles with let's say 7-speed drivetrain (hub gear or derailleur) will have gears that are very light.

   

Good luck!
